Emotional wounds and trauma are faced by everyone at one point or another. How we deal with them will decide our personal and spiritual growth, and will help avoid severe failure in our personal relationships. In My Heart, My Emotions, and Myself, Derrick Nanda looks at the impact of emotional wounds and how to heal them.
The beauty of My Heart, My Emotions, and Myself is that it incorporates relationship with God as a key component to healing emotionally. Derrick outlines steps toward building emotional maturity, handling frustration and irritation, and mending relationships with yourself and others after emotional wounds have occurred.
While forgiveness is a critical part of the process, Derrick also highlights the importance of tapping into godly wisdom instead of relying on our own reasoning, since our circumstances might have distorted our logic.
An inspiring book with scriptural highlights of godly wisdom, My Heart, My Emotions, and Myself is worth reading for its healing components and the inspiration to improve your relationship with yourself, with others, and with God.

About the author










Derrick Nanda is a Christian. He holds an MBA from Cornell University in the United States and multiple degrees from universities worldwide. He currently resides in Canada.
